Add A Website To Google Search Console

Now, when you've got your website created and you want it to be found in search engines results, you have to get it indexed and for that, Google gives a free tool - Submission of website through Search Console.


  1. First of all create a Google account which you'll use to sign in to Google Search Console.
  2. Now in Google Search Console Dashboard, click on Add A Property.
  3. Enter the URL of your website/blog there and then click on Continue.
  4. Go to site verification page and verify your ownership for website.
  5. Create a new property for other URL that your site opens at or for mobile version of website.

That's it. You have successfully added a website to Google Search Console!
